Why is the microbiome important?

Your microbiome impacts your digestion, energy, focus, mood, skin, and so much more. Gut issues like occasional bloating, irregular bowel movements and food intolerances are common signs your microbiome is out of balance. Although these signs are common, each person’s symptoms may be caused by different circumstances.

How does the gut test work?

It was surprisingly easy to do. Ombre sent me everything I needed to collect a sample at home. I used the swab from the kit to swipe my toilet paper and collect a rice-sized sample. Then, I swirled the swab inside the buffer in the collection tube, discarded the swab, and sealed the tube. The kit has a prepaid mailing box to send the test to the Ombre lab right from your mailbox.

The one thing I would recommend is to make sure you activate the test right away at ombrelab.com. You’ll also complete a short quiz when you submit it. In 2-3 weeks, Ombre will give you a snapshot of what bacteria you have and what probiotics you should be taking.
